About Senior Financial Analyst, FC Regional Finance

  Description

  As a Senior Finance Analyst, you’ll give us the visibility we need to drive Amazon forward. Finance teams are a constant adviser to the business. When our finances and programme performance are optimised, we can keep delivering an excellent experience for our customers and find new ways to support them. This role gives you the opportunity to see how we make business decisions as you gather all the insights that we need to shape our future.

  Key job responsibilities

  Use a range of metrics and models to forecast, link operational objectives to financials, and determine opportunities for improvement

  Explore data to ensure reporting accuracy, and share financial analysis with business partners to support strategic business decisions

  Produce a financial and operational plan to support business priorities, and lead on associated projects

  Support with training new team members and contribute to onboarding plans

  Maintain and build tools for your team to support knowledge sharing and help to standardise processes across EU teams

  A day in the life

  As a Senior Finance Analyst, you’ll play a core role in a number of projects at any one time. By tracking performance metrics, analysing data and building financial models, you’ll identify where we can drive better efficiency and productivity. You’ll also show us how different scenarios impact our business from a financial perspective, which is vital for many of our stakeholders to make business decisions.

  This role will allow you to work independently, whilst also working closely with our partners to provide the insights they need. You’ll be predominantly based in one of our corporate offices but may also be based in another of our sites.

  About the team

  Customer Fulfilment, or CF, is where it all started for Amazon. CF has scaled up from a humble team of booksellers to a sophisticated global team which handles more than 1.5 million orders every day. The team is the foundation of our business and its efforts have helped us diversify across new regions and services. With the help of emerging technology, we’re always looking for ways to offer a bigger, better product range – delivered quickly and affordably.

  The CF team are the first people in the chain that helps customers get products at the speed we’re known for. We’re based in Fulfilment Centres, which are at the heart of Amazon’s fast-paced Operations network. Our centres are sometimes referred to as the ‘First Mile’ because it’s where most Amazon packages start their journey. We help to manage dynamic inventory and facilitate speedy deliveries round the clock.

  Lots of different people work in our Fulfilment Centres, so there are plenty of opportunities for every skillset. Some of us work with physical products, while others analyse data to help everyone across the business make smart decisions.

  Basic Qualifications

  A degree in Finance, Mathematics, Economics, or another relevant field

  Relevant experience in a finance role including partnering with a variety of stakeholders across the business

  Relevant experience in managing people

  Relevant experience working with Excel and large-scale data mining and reporting tools such as Python, SQL or Tableau

  Relevant experience in financial modelling

  Preferred Qualifications

  Preferred qualifications are not required to apply for a position at Amazon. If you have all the basic qualifications above, we’d love to hear from you.

  Advanced or master’s degree in finance, economics or mathematics, such as a CA, CMA, CWA or MBA

  Experience working in a fast-paced and ambiguous environment

  Experience working in large teams or at a national/multinational organisation Experience communicating complex information and solutions to senior stakeholders and influence decisions
